Episode description

This episode examines Flare’s FIP.16 governance proposal, which cuts annual inflation from five percent to three percent and introduces the Flare Income Reinvestment Entity to capture protocol level MEV for buybacks and burns. The briefing covers the mandatory Avalanche 1.13.0 protocol upgrade with an April fourteenth node synchronization deadline and breaking validator API changes. Network metrics show one hundred sixty four million dollars in TVL and one hundred fifty million FXRP deployed, while FLR token price reached an all time low in March. The roadmap through twenty twenty six includes Firelight Phase Two with XRP staking and DeFi cover, followed by Flare 2.0 introducing Trusted Execution Environments and Protocol Managed Wallets for confidential compute capabilities.
